Denis,

I agree that BarryB's version has a protection track that looks to be broken. My decoder does not recognize it either.

But, looking at the Official IPF of Ultima IV the protection track data is near identical to Moebius, Ultima 3, and the others. The Ultima IV disk name "XELOK-1V2-SIG1" matches the others as well.

I was trying to find the protection check within the code for Ultima IV using the official IPF, but have not been able to locate any protection check as of yet.

Out of curiosity what does the Official IPF decoder see the other games (Moebius, Impact, XR-35, Ultima III, Times of Lore) as?

Different versions of Grid Start have different protections and one version uses xelok.
